Evil Angels (1988) unfolds a gripping tale centered around Lindy Chamberlain and the tragic events at Ayers Rock. The film's tone is heavy, almost claustrophobic, capturing the intense scrutiny and societal pressure she faced after the disappearance of her daughter, Azaria. The performances, particularly from Meryl Streep, are raw and deeply affecting; you can really feel the anguish and defiance interwoven in her portrayal. The pacing feels deliberate, letting the tension build as the story unravels. It’s distinctive for its earnest approach to a real-life tragedy, avoiding sensationalism while examining themes of grief, justice, and public perception, which makes it a poignant reflection on how quickly narratives can shift in the court of public opinion.
